The Milwaukee M18 FUEL SUPER HAWG is a heavy-duty cordless right-angle drill designed for high-torque drilling in confined spaces, delivering corded-level power via a POWERSTATE brushless motor. It features an all-metal 1/2" keyed chuck and REDLINK PLUS intelligence, capable of drilling up to 100 holes of 2-9/16" or 6-1/4" holes per charge. This model is positioned as a high-performance solution for professionals needing robust drilling capabilities where standard drills cannot fit.

The Metabo HPT DN18DSLQ4M is a compact 18V cordless right-angle drill designed for accessing tight spaces with a 3/8-inch keyless chuck and variable speed control. It features a 1,200 in-lbs power output and 1,800 RPM no-load speed, compatible with both 18V and MultiVolt slide-type batteries. The tool includes a side handle, LED light, and belt hook to enhance usability in confined areas.

Professional reviewers praise the Metabo HPT DN18DSLQ4M for its compact 3.5-inch head, which excels in small-area access, and its comfortable rubbery grip. The non-spinning chuck and smooth variable trigger are highlighted as key usability features.
Search results lack extensive user reviews or ratings, with no visible feedback on major retail sites. The single available video review echoes practical appeal for tight spaces but notes nothing exceptional in power.

Professional reviewers highlight the M18 FUEL SUPER HAWG's heavy-duty capabilities, positioning it above compact models for large-diameter drilling tasks. While specific measured specs like torque are absent, experts note its corded-equivalent power and runtime make it ideal for demanding jobs.
Everyday users and professionals praise the tool's compactness for tight spaces and its smooth variable speeds, noting it is perfect for hard-to-reach areas. Common themes include good power for wood and metal work and the utility of battery indicators.
